Housing in Oliver, GA is more affordable than the national average, with the median value at $111,100 compared to the US house median value of $338,100. In addition, the 1 year house appreciation rate in Oliver, GA of 15.43% has been higher than the US 1 year house appreciation rate of 8.27%. This could be indicative of a strong and growing housing market in Oliver, GA that is outperforming the national average.
The median home cost in Oliver is $111,100.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 96.9%. Home Appreciation in Oliver is up 21.0%.
Average Age of Homes
- The median age of Oliver real estate is 42 years old
The Rental Market in Oliver
- Renters make up 22.7% of the Oliver population
- 1.9% of houses and apartments in Oliver, are available to rent
